| /// <summary> |
| /// A <see cref="MergePolicy"/> which never returns merges to execute (hence it's |
| /// name). It is also a singleton and can be accessed through |
| /// <see cref="NoMergePolicy.NO_COMPOUND_FILES"/> if you want to indicate the index |
| /// does not use compound files, or through <see cref="NoMergePolicy.COMPOUND_FILES"/> |
| /// otherwise. Use it if you want to prevent an <see cref="IndexWriter"/> from ever |
| /// executing merges, without going through the hassle of tweaking a merge |
| /// policy's settings to achieve that, such as changing its merge factor. |
| /// </summary> |
| public sealed class NoMergePolicy : MergePolicy |
| { |
| /// <summary> |
| /// A singleton <see cref="NoMergePolicy"/> which indicates the index does not use |
| /// compound files. |
| /// </summary> |
| public static readonly MergePolicy NO_COMPOUND_FILES = new NoMergePolicy(false); |
| |
| /// <summary> |
| /// A singleton <see cref="NoMergePolicy"/> which indicates the index uses compound |
| /// files. |
| /// </summary> |
| public static readonly MergePolicy COMPOUND_FILES = new NoMergePolicy(true); |
| |
| private readonly bool useCompoundFile; |
| |
| private NoMergePolicy(bool useCompoundFile) |
| : base(useCompoundFile ? 1.0 : 0.0, 0) |
| { |
| // prevent instantiation |
| this.useCompoundFile = useCompoundFile; |
| } |
| |
| protected override void Dispose(bool disposing) |
| { |
| } |
| |
| public override MergeSpecification FindMerges(MergeTrigger mergeTrigger, SegmentInfos segmentInfos) |
| { |
| return null; |
| } |
| |
| public override MergeSpecification FindForcedMerges(SegmentInfos segmentInfos, int maxSegmentCount, IDictionary<SegmentCommitInfo, bool?> segmentsToMerge) |
| { |
| return null; |
| } |
| |
| public override MergeSpecification FindForcedDeletesMerges(SegmentInfos segmentInfos) |
| { |
| return null; |
| } |
| |
| public override bool UseCompoundFile(SegmentInfos segments, SegmentCommitInfo newSegment) |
| { |
| return useCompoundFile; |
| } |
| |
| public override void SetIndexWriter(IndexWriter writer) |
| { |
| } |
| |
| protected override long Size(SegmentCommitInfo info) |
| { |
| return long.MaxValue; |
| } |
| |
| public override string ToString() |
| { |
| return "NoMergePolicy"; |
| } |
| } |
| } |
